But there are problems with the accuracy of the values.
Often integers are converted to fractions.
Perhaps something with rounding of intermediate fractional values.
 
(.MP)->(.IMG) in meters:
22 -> 21.9 (-0.1)
22.5->22.6 (+0.1)
23->22.9 (-0.1)
23.5->23.5 (=0)
24->24.1 (+0.1)
24.5->24.4 (-0.1)
25->25 (=0)
25.5->25.6 (+0.1)
26->25.9 (-0.1)
26.5->26.5 (=0)
27->27.1 (+0.1)
...
Can accuracy be improved?
 
PS: Values of CONTOUR types 0x10900...0x10905 are still not converted according to the ELEVATION=M parameter. :(
PPS: It is worth noting that cGPSmapper has the same problems…

>Hi Vadim,
>
>the code in mkgmap seems to expect int values when elevation is given in m. No idea why, the code is from 2008 and wasn't changed since:
>
>        private void fixElevation() {
>                if (elevUnits == 'm') {
>                        String h = polyline.getName();
>                        try {
>                                // Convert to feet.
>                                int n = Integer.parseInt(h);
>                                n *= METERS_TO_FEET;
>                                polyline.setName(String.valueOf(n));
>
>                        } catch (NumberFormatException e) {
>                                // OK it wasn't a number, leave it alone
>                        }
>                }
>        }
>
>I can change that to use double precision but you probably need more changes to support the special types. Maybe you can modify PolishMapDataSource.java
>and provide a patch?

>Types 0x23.0x24.0x25 are used to create bathymetric maps.
>
>Information from the MPCTypes.txt file (TypViewer application):
>
>0x02000=Contour Lines/MINOR_CONTOUR/Minor land-based contour line/Non NT
>0x02100=Contour Lines/INT_CONTOUR/Intermediate contour (should be used for about every 5th contour line)/Non NT
>0x02200=Contour Lines/MAJOR_CONTOUR/Major contour (should be used for about every 10th contour line)/Non NT
>
>0x02300=Contour Lines/MINOR_BATHY_CONTOUR/Minor bathymetric, or depth, contour/Non NT
>0x02400=Contour Lines/INT_BATHY_CONTOUR/Intermediate bathymetric, or depth, contour (should be used for about every 5th contour line)/Non NT
>0x02500=Contour Lines/MAJOR_BATHY_CONTOUR/Major bathymetric, or depth, contour (should be used for about every 10th contour line)/Non NT

>My understanding of the default Garmin usage is that
> 0x20..0x22 are land/height contours (Minor to Major)
> 0x23..0x25 are sea/depth " "

>> I am using the latest version of MkGMap and trying to create a depth
>> chart with isolines (types 0x24, 0x25).
>>
>> The problem is that the compiler interprets the depth specified in
>> Meters as in Feet.
>> The result is independent of the presence or value of the
>> "Elevation=M" parameter.
>>
>> And I didn't find an alternative command line option. :(
>>
>> So how can I tell the compiler to treat all numerical depth and
>> height values in an .MP file as meters and not feet?
>>
>> Thanks for the advice.
>>
>> PS: cGpsMapper works fine with "Elevation=M" of course.
>> PPS: Example of polylyne defs:
>>
>> [POLYLINE]
>> Type=0x02500
>> Label=21
>> EndLevel=3
>> Data0=(47.139263517000003,-122.560520313), ...
>> [END]
>>
>> [POLYLINE]
>> Type=0x02500
>> Label=12
>> EndLevel=3
>> Data0=(47.127846400000003,-122.562501059), ...
>> [END]
